Answer:
x= 0, y= -1
Step-by-step explanation:
To obtain the values of x and y from a system of equations, start by labelling the given equations.
8x +5y= -5 -----(1)
7x -3y= 3 -----(2)
Let's solve by elimination.
Here, I will be working to eliminate the y term. This is done by ensuring both equations have the same numerical value in the coefficient of y.
(1) ×3:
24x +15y= -15 -----(3)
(2) ×5:
35x -15y= 15 -----(4)
Add the two equations together since the coefficient of y has opposite signs.
(3) +(4):
24x +15y +35x -15y= -15 +15
59x= 0
Divide both sides by 59:
x= 0
Now, substitute the value of x into any equations to find the value of y.
Substitute x= 0 into (1):
8(0) +5y= -5
5y= -5
Divide both sides by 5:
y= -5 ÷5
y= -1
